As blockchain technologies become more pervasive, the challenge is not the innovation itself but how to present it so everyday users feel safe and capable. A successful onboarding experience begins with clear goals, predictable flows, and immediate value signals that validate actions. Start by mapping user needs to specific tasks, such as acquiring a token, signing a transaction, or managing a private key, and then design interfaces that guide users through those steps without requiring prior technical knowledge. The process should reduce cognitive load by using familiar patterns, plain language, and visual cues that indicate progress, risk, and outcomes. Consistency across screens reinforces trust and lowers anxiety as users proceed.
From the first moment a new user lands on a Web3 platform, the system should communicate purpose, privacy, and control. An effective onboarding funnel uses progressive disclosure: reveal only essential features at the outset, then unlock deeper functionality as users gain comfort. This approach prevents overwhelm while preserving access to advanced options for curious users. Language matters; replace jargon with concrete terms that describe concrete actions. For example, instead of “gas,” explain what it costs and why it’s required. Visual examples, tooltips, and short, scannable explanations help readers form correct mental models, reducing confusion when they encounter unfamiliar terms.
Pair clear design with educational scaffolding that builds competence.
The path to familiarity with Web3 should resemble onboarding in everyday apps rather than presenting a technical to-do list. Begin with a guided tour that highlights core actions: creating an account, securing recovery phrases, and connecting a payment method. Use a friendly, nonjudgmental tone and present safety tips as practical steps rather than warnings. A well-crafted onboarding narrative links user intent to concrete outcomes—such as owning a digital collectible or sending a payment—so users experience immediate relevance. Importantly, ensure that any required permissions or sensitive steps clearly explain why they are necessary and how they protect the user.
Once the initial steps are completed, the interface should invite experimentation in a low-risk environment. Sandbox modes, simulated transactions, or test networks can help users practice governance, transfer, and staking without real consequences. Provide embedded micro-lessons that trigger when a user opts into more advanced features, rather than dumping information upfront. The goal is to cultivate curiosity while keeping safety front and center. Visual progress indicators and celebratory microinteractions reinforce achievement, increasing motivation to explore further. Throughout this phase, maintain a steady rhythm of confirmations, reversibility, and clear error messages that guide users toward success.
Safety and clarity must guide every interaction, from sign-up to daily use.
Education is not a one-off event but a continuous support system aligned with user milestones. Incorporate bite-sized, langage-appropriate tutorials that explain why certain actions exist: why a private key matters, how recovery phrases work, and what custody entails. Use contextual help embedded near controls rather than separate help centers, so users encounter guidance at the moment of decision. Offer multilingual support and accessibility features to reach diverse audiences. Build a glossary that is easy to search and keep it up to date with plain-language definitions. Finally, provide examples that demonstrate real-world use cases, helping users relate abstract concepts to practical outcomes.
To sustain engagement, blend onboarding with ongoing benefits, such as rewards for completing security checks or for performing safe, irreversible actions like backing up a wallet phrase. Incentives should align with responsible behavior, encouraging users to adopt good practices without creating a sense of coercion or risk. Track drop-off points and adjust the flow to reduce friction where users stall. Use user-centric analytics to identify where novices struggle most and craft targeted content, redesigned prompts, or revised sequences. Maintain a feedback loop that welcomes constructive criticism and demonstrates that the platform learns and adapts to user needs.
Design patterns that reduce cognitive load accelerate comfort and trust.
A cornerstone of onboarding is the treatment of keys, permissions, and data. Most nontechnical users feel anxious about losing control, so provide explicit, memorable safeguards: clear instructions for backing up recovery phrases, enforced checks for irreversible actions, and transparent explanations of data access. Use visual prompts that convey risk in intuitive ways, such as color-coded warnings or progressive disclosure that reveals the consequences of proceeding. Avoid black-box processes; instead, describe each step’s purpose, expected outcomes, and potential alternatives. By demystifying cryptographic concepts through relatable metaphors, users gain confidence to participate more actively without feeling overwhelmed.
The consent model should be explicit yet streamlined. Users deserve a straightforward method to review what they authorize, why it’s needed, and how long it lasts. Offer a concise summary before any action, followed by a deeper dive for those who want more detail. Empower users to customize consent levels and easily revoke permissions later. Accessibility remains paramount; ensure controls are reachable via keyboard and screen readers, with clear focus management. As users perform routine tasks—like confirming a transfer or adjusting settings—the interface should validate each choice with plain-language explanations and a brief confirmation, reinforcing a sense of agency and control.
Foster a community of learning, safety, and shared practice.
Hierarchy and clarity are essential in layouts that handle complex information. Use clean typography, ample white space, and consistent iconography to separate concepts such as identity, permissions, and transactions. Reduce decision fatigue by presenting a default path that resonates with common user intents: a straightforward wallet setup, simple token transfer, and easy access to help. When complexity is unavoidable, segment tasks into digestible screens and provide an optional “expert view” for advanced users. The aim is to prevent cognitive overload while preserving the depth required for Web3 functionality, enabling gradual ascent from novice to competent participant.
Feedback loops reinforce progress and confidence. Real-time status indicators, transaction outcomes, and readable receipts help users understand the consequences of their actions. Offer post-action summaries that translate technical results into practical implications, such as “Your wallet is now secured” or “Your transaction succeeded, and fees were paid.” When errors occur, present actionable remediation steps rather than generic warnings. A calm tone, empathetic language, and precise remedies reduce frustration and encourage continued engagement. The system should celebrate small wins, normalizing the learning curve and fostering a sense of achievement.
Long-term adoption thrives when users feel part of a broader, supportive ecosystem. Integrate community-led guides, Q&A forums, and mentor-style onboarding that pairs newcomers with experienced users. Peer support reduces perceived risk by offering practical tips and real-world scenarios. Encourage users to document their own learnings and share success stories, which can become valuable reference material for others. Moderation and clear community guidelines ensure interactions remain constructive and inclusive. When users engage with trusted voices, they gain reassurance that assistance is available, making the journey into Web3 less solitary and more collaborative.
Finally, continuous improvement should anchor every initiative. Gather qualitative feedback through guided interviews and asynchronous surveys, alongside quantitative metrics like completion rates and time-to-competence. Test new UX patterns in controlled experiments to determine what resonates with nontechnical audiences. Use iterative design to refine language, visuals, and flows, ensuring accessibility and inclusivity remain central. As platforms evolve, the onboarding experience must evolve with them, maintaining clarity, safety, and a sense of empowerment so that more people can participate confidently in the Web3 ecosystem.